"Dog Limits
SHOWDOG.COM · HELP CENTER · DOG LIMITS
Premium users may have up to 30 adult dogs. If you go over that limit, your dogs will not be removed, but you will no longer be able to buy dogs, enter in shows, assign handlers to shows you're already entered in, or breed. Dogs on the Retirement Couch do not count towards the limit for premium users."

Unfortunately, this is not the case. I am getting near my limit and I'm going to have to delete the dogs on my couch in order not to go over. They are not supposed to count but they do, and always have as far as I know.

In one of my other kennels I just tested it and indeed, after I FH'd the dog on my couch, my total dog count went down by 1.

Can this be fixed?

Unless something has changed in the last week or so retired dogs do not count towards your total.

With that said, depending on which screen you look at you will see them included in your total # of dogs.

On the "View All" page the TOTAL DOGS does include your altered dogs. But this is not the total that determines whether you are over the limit or not.

The "My Account" page is the page where you can see if you are over the limit. The TOTAL DOGS here does NOT include retired dogs. - If this page shows over 30 then you are over the limit.

Since its centenary year in 1991, Crufts has officially been recognised as the world's largest and most prestigious dog show by the Guinness Book of Records, with a total of 22,973 dogs being exhibited that year.
